ABSTRACT

The study was carried out to investigate attitude and awareness towards breast cancer campaign among female undergraduate students of University of Benin

Four (4) research questions were raised to guide the study. The method adopted by the researcher is the descriptive survey research design. A review of related literature was carried out. A total of one hundred students in different faculties in University of Benin main campus constituted the sample size. The instrument used for gathering data from the selected sample was a questionnaire. The reliability of the instrument was established at 0.71 using Cronbach statistics. The data collected were analyzed using descriptive statistics of percentage and mean.

 The study revealed that, students are aware of breast cancer such as; breast cancer is a diseased cell that grow out of control, all women are at risk of breast cancer, women that engage in smoking have a risk of breast cancer. The sources of awareness on breast cancer are from; government sponsored adverts / campaign, visitation of health care facilities, family and friends, educational institutions and Non-governmental organization (NGO). Female students have positive attitude and do believe in misconception towards breast cancer, regular personal examination of the breast, exercise, early identification and reporting to a medical experts, reducing the use of hormonal birth control and limiting the consumption of alcohol by women.It was concluded that, early detection is the key to treatment and the risk reduction through enhance knowledge and awareness about breast cancer awareness campaigns especially through the electronic media. It was recommended that, health education programme should be organized to educate women about their breast health.
